Prep and Cook Time
- Preparation: 20 minutes
- Cooking: 40 minutes
- Total: 1 hour
Yield
Serves 4 generous portions
Difficulty Level
Medium – Ideal for cooks pleasant with layering spices and simmering sauces
Ingredients
- 1.5 lbs bone-in, skinless chicken thighs, trimmed and cut into chunks
- 2 tbsp coconut oil or neutral vegetable oil
- 1 medium onion, finely chopped
- 4 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 tbsp fresh ginger, grated
- 2 tbsp red curry paste (adjust to taste)
- 1 tsp ground turmeric
- 1 tsp coriander powder
- 1 tsp cumin powder
- 1 can (14 oz) full-fat coconut milk
- 1 cup chicken broth
- 1 tbsp fish sauce (optional, for umami depth)
- 1 tbsp brown sugar
- 1 red bell pepper, sliced thin
- 1 cup snap peas, trimmed
- juice of 1 lime
- Fresh cilantro leaves, for garnish
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Steamed jasmine rice, for serving
Instructions
- Prepare the chicken: Pat the chicken pieces dry with paper towels. This helps them brown beautifully for added flavor.
- Heat the oil: In a large,heavy-bottomed skillet or Dutch oven,warm the coconut oil over medium heat untill shimmering.
- Sauté the aromatics: Add the chopped onion and cook until softened and translucent, about 5 minutes. Stir in garlic and ginger, cooking another minute until fragrant.
- Toast the spices: Stir in the red curry paste, turmeric, coriander, and cumin powders. Cook for 2 minutes, stirring constantly to prevent burning, which brings out the spices’ deep aromas.
- Brown the chicken: Add chicken pieces to the pan, seasoning lightly with salt and pepper. Sauté until lightly browned on all sides, about 6-8 minutes.
- Add liquids: Pour in the coconut milk and chicken broth, scraping any browned bits off the bottom. Stir in fish sauce and brown sugar for balanced depth and sweetness.
- Simmer the curry: Reduce heat to low and let the curry gently simmer uncovered for 25-30 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the chicken is tender and the sauce thickens slightly.
- Add vegetables: Stir in red bell pepper and snap peas during the last 5 minutes of cooking,preserving their vibrant color and crunch.
- Finish with lime: Remove from heat and squeeze fresh lime juice over the curry for a bright, tangy lift that harmonizes with the creamy sauce.
- Garnish and serve: Ladle Savory Coconut Curry Chicken onto plates over steamed jasmine rice. Sprinkle with fresh cilantro leaves and enjoy instantly.
Tips for Success
- Chicken cut choice: Bone-in, skinless thighs are ideal for ultimate tenderness and flavor retention. White meat can dry out easily in slow-cooked curries, so avoid breast meat if possible.
- Spice balance: Adjust curry paste to your heat tolerance. Start with less and add more for a spicier kick. Brown sugar is essential to mellow out the heat and round the flavors.
- Coconut milk consistency: Use full-fat coconut milk for that rich, velvety texture; light versions tend to separate or curdle during simmering.
- Make-ahead: This curry tastes even better the next day when the flavors have melded. Store in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days.
- Vegetable swaps: Feel free to use other tropical or seasonal veggies like baby corn,zucchini,or eggplant for variety and added nutrition.
Serving Suggestions and pairings to Elevate Your Curry experience
To truly capture the essence of tropical flavors in your Savory Coconut Curry Chicken, complement the dish with fragrant jasmine rice, which soaks up the luscious coconut sauce. Lightly toasted coconut flakes or a handful of crushed roasted peanuts make excellent garnishes, adding delightful texture and a nutty contrast.
For an elevated touch, serve with a cooling side of cucumber raita or a simple mango chutney, which adds sweetness and counterbalances the curry’s spice.Pair your meal with a crisp Riesling or a chilled coconut water-based mocktail infused with lime and mint for refreshing balance.
Brighten the plate visually by plating the curry in wide bowls,allowing vibrant colors of red bell peppers and fresh cilantro to shine through. A final squeeze of lime over each serving intensifies the fresh,citrusy notes essential to tropical cuisine.
